Sheep Lake is a challenging high-alpine trek offering stunning mountain vistas and pristine backcountry scenery. This 11.73-mile round trip climbs over 4,100 feet of elevation through diverse terrain, rewarding hikers with expansive views and access to a remote alpine lake. The trail is best suited for experienced hikers seeking solitude and dramatic Montana wilderness.
